What We Do
- Commission and create new works and projects, working in collaboration with artists.
- Work with Scottish-based musicians to support their creativity and well-being, and help them develop sustainable careers creating and performing chamber music.
- Support and develop the network of local volunteer-run music organisations across Scotland to provide high quality live music, particularly to audiences in more rural areas.
- Reach communities across Scotland to deliver creative experiences to those with limited access to the arts.
- Creatively explore Scotland and its relationship with its landscape, people, and natural resources, including sustainability and helping to protect the wider environment.
Chamber Music Scotland is supported by Creative Scotland.
